Java Developer – Game Engine – 5413

Summary

Builds and extends a Java-based game engine framework, focusing on statistics, probability, and RTP calculations for gaming simulations.

Exciting opportunity for a Java Developer to join an award winning and forward-thinking gaming company in Southwark, London.

The candidate will be expected to be able to give design recommendations and improve and maintain the current codebase. A love of mathematics is a distinct advantage for a role that relies heavily on statistics and probability.

Experience

  • Experience of development of stable, scalable Java applications and services.
  • Experience of mathematics associated with statistics, standard deviation and probability, ideally to A level or higher.

Responsibilities

  • Building game engines on the current GMR Game Engine Framework
  • Extending the Game Engine Framework to accommodate unique game designs
  • Building improvements into the core Game Engine Framework
  • Building tools and systems to improve game simulation and RTP calculation

Essential Skills

  • Experience of mathematics associated with game design
  • Experience of Java Development
  • Scrum and Agile Software Development Methodologies

Preferable Skills

  • Experience of coding algorithms
  • Spring Framework including Spring Boot
  • SQL and RDBMS methodology
  • Git, Maven & Nexus
  • Continuous Integration
  • Docker
  • MySQL
